Gemünden, Rural municipality in Rhein-Hunsrück-Kreis, Rhineland-Palatinate, Germany.
Gemünden sits at 300 meters elevation in the rolling hills of the Hunsrück region, featuring traditional German architecture and agricultural landscapes surrounded by forests and meadows.
The municipality has maintained its character as a small administrative center for centuries, serving local farming communities and preserving traditional building styles typical of the Rhineland-Palatinate region.
Local residents participate in seasonal festivals and community events throughout the year, maintaining regional traditions through folk music, local crafts, and celebrations of agricultural heritage.
The municipal office provides administrative services to residents, while the location offers access to hiking trails and connects to larger towns in the Rhein-Hunsrück district via regional roads.
Gemünden features a historic castle structure that serves as a landmark for the area, representing architectural heritage from earlier periods of German regional development.
